Ingredients
for
4
- Ingredients
- 1 Frisée
- 2 handfuls Watercress
- 1 handful Dill
- 20 grams Chives
- 1 garlic clove
- 150 grams acid Whipped cream
- 1 Tbsp lemon juice
- salt
- 1 pinch sugar
- freshly ground peppers
- 150 grams shrimp (ready to cook)

Preparation steps
1.
Rinse the frisee lettuce and the watercress well, shake dry and tear into small pieces.
2.
For the dressing: Rinse the herbs and shake dry. Pluck off the dill and put aside some tops for garnish. Cut the chives into small rings. Peel garlic, squeeze and mix with the herbs, sour cream, lemon juice and 1 - 2 tablespoons water and season with salt, sugar and pepper.
3.
Arrange the salad with shrimp on plates, drizzle with the dressing over and serve garnished with dill.
